Ministry of Women and Social Affairs and UN Women Ethiopia launch The Presidential Leadership Program for Women Leaders. The Ethiopian government is dedicated to empowering women to achieve equal participation and advantages in leadership and decision-making. This will, in turn, cause an overall development of the country.

The Presidential Leadership Program for Women Leaders consists of 10-day training for 60 middle-level women political leaders to enhance their skills.

So far, Ethiopia has 42% women participation in parliament and above 30 % each for women’s leadership at ministerial and state minister levels. It has a ten-year goal of having 50% women participation at all government institutions. This goal is one of many initiatives that will increase women leaders.

President SahleWork Zewde emphasized that the reform has to be led with equal participation and benefit of women and men to eradicate poverty and conflict. She added that the government’s commitment to ensure gender parity should be institutionalized and supported by all stakeholders.
